NDFreek Posted May 22, 2015 Share Posted May 22, 2015 When I think about sports in Ohio, I think of tradition. Ohio State, the Browns, the Indians, and the Cavs (not too recently) have all had some of the most timeless uniforms of all time. However, one team stands out - the Blue Jackets. Granted the Blue Jackets are a 2000 expansion team, but I just think they can do so much more with their uniforms and identity. This is a team named after the Civil War, so why not have some neo-traditional uniforms?The primary logo is taken from their alternate jersey. Personally I think its one of the best logos in the NHL. The secondary is the current secondary, recolored. The third is a play of the Cleveland Barons logo. Shows respect to the only other NHL team from Ohio.
